Output 8bcc07bbfaa78beb678f7de8cb265ad90428c5cce91f7709f4ac4f8ee89b996e:3

value
1700000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8401ddc46636591339ed59d490f1da0300a3c951 OP_EQUAL
address
3Dj1MY5X3CANe679eeJEGCjVPQStRtsBEH
transaction
8bcc07bbfaa78beb678f7de8cb265ad90428c5cce91f7709f4ac4f8ee89b996e
spent
true